What Is a Dallah Coffee Pot?
A Dallah is a traditional Arabic coffee pot used to serve Arabic coffee, also known as "qahwa." It has been an integral part of Middle Eastern culture for centuries, often associated with hospitality, social gatherings, and ceremonial occasions. The Dallah is typically made of brass or copper and features a long spout, a handle, and intricate patterns that reflect the region’s artistic heritage.

The Role of SVG in Design Projects
One of the key advantages of the Flat Monochrome Dallah is that it comes in editable SVG format. SVG, or Scalable Vector Graphics, is a file format that allows for high-quality images that can be resized without losing clarity. This makes it ideal for use across different platforms and mediums.
For designers and developers, SVG files are incredibly useful because they can be edited using software like Inkscape. Inkscape is a free and open-source vector graphics editor that allows users to modify the shapes, lines, and patterns of the Dallah illustration. Understanding the Cultural Significance
While the Flat Monochrome Dallah is a modern design, it carries deep cultural significance. In many Middle Eastern countries, serving coffee is a gesture of welcome and respect. The act of pouring coffee from a Dallah is often accompanied by traditional rituals, such as offering the first cup to the most honored guest.
This cultural context makes the Dallah more than just a decorative item—it's a symbol of community, tradition, and hospitality. When used in design projects, it can help convey these values to a broader audience, fostering appreciation and understanding of Middle Eastern customs.
